DePuy ASR background

In August 2010, DePuy Orthopaedics (a division of Johnson & Johnson) recalled the ASR XL Acetabular System and the ASR Hip Resurfacing System. The ASR components have been associated with pseudo-tumours and metal ion release (cobalt/chrome) leading to patients suffering extensive tissue damage around the hip. Symptoms include:

  • Groin pain
  • Difficulty walking
  • Swelling
  • Clunking or grinding
  • Numbness or loss of sensation in leg


There is also a fear that the release of the metal ions into the blood could be causing patients to suffer potentially serious medical complications that may seem completely unrelated to the hip component.

The National Joint Registry of England and Wales reported in 2010 that the overall revision rate for primary hip replacements is 2.1% at 3 years and 2.9% at 5 years. The British Orthopaedic Association has identified; however, that failure rates for the DePuy ASR range from 21% at 4 years to 49% at 6 years.
